03/22/2024, 6:02 PMjob_variables parameter when deploying. This allows you to override default values in a work pool’s base job template, including environment variables like image_pull_policy and image. You can also specify environment variables through the work pool settings, particularly for Kubernetes work pools.
Here is an example of how to pass environment variables when deploying:
python
if __name__ == "__main__":
get_repo_info.deploy(
name="my-deployment-never-pull",
work_pool_name="my-docker-pool",
job_variables={"image_pull_policy": "Never"}, # Override environment variables here
image="my-image:my-tag",
push=False
)
And you can also configure environment variables in a Kubernetes work pool through its settings in the Prefect UI or Prefect CLI.
